Seth Jarvis Seals Series Victory for Hurricanes Against Capitals

WASHINGTON, D.C. — Seth Jarvis scored an empty-net goal on May 15, 2025, securing a 3-1 victory for the Carolina Hurricanes over the Washington Capitals in Game 5 of the Eastern Conference second round. This win allowed Carolina to advance to the conference final for the second time in three seasons.
The Hurricanes took the lead in the opening period with a goal from Jordan Staal at 9:38, assisted by Jordan Martinook. Anthony Beauvillier added another unassisted goal before the end of the first period, making it 2-0.
In the third period, Andrei Svechnikov, who has been a standout for Carolina in the playoffs, scored at 18:01 before Jarvis sealed the game with his empty-net goal at 19:33. “I knew it’s a rush opportunity for us, and I tried to pass it to ‘Walksy’, and he kind of gave it back to me. At that point, I only had a shot,” Svechnikov said about his goal.
Svechnikov leads the Hurricanes with eight playoff goals, showcasing his potential after a regular season that saw him score only 20 times. This performance has been particularly significant for him as he missed the last conference final due to injury.
The Hurricanes will face the winner of the series between the Toronto Maple Leafs and the Florida Panthers. “I’m super excited we’re going to the next round,” Svechnikov noted postgame, adding that he is looking forward to contributing to his team’s success.
